Jc Electric Salary

As of July 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Jc Electric in the United States is $57,870.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$28. Salaries at Jc Electric typically range from $50,845 to $65,880 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Amarillo?

Understanding the cost of living near Amarillo is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Jc Electric.
Amarillo's Cost of Living Index is approximately 78.3 (21.7% less expensive than US average; 15.8% less than TX average). Panhandle city, very affordable housing. ACT. When planning your budget based on a salary from Jc Electric, consider these typical monthly expenses:
